Dog
My own dog has a monkey on its back
A be free jones
Don't want the bars and walls
Of this job that job
Golden walls   warm walls   comfortable
         fulfilling   beautiful   healthy walls
For some
But not my dog
A mongrel mutt sleepin under the stars
Travelin always
Different a glittering tingle in the mind
Smelling like buddha
Tasting like jesus
Feeling like mohammed
Journeying heaven
Stopping death
My dogs gotta be
It's own dog
Mark Wanless
